After taking pictures, Sean and Charlotte decided to build a snowman in the courtyard.
Charlotte carefully shaped a cute, chubby snowman that stood about half her height. She added a red scarf and a little red hat, then used a soft peach–toned lipstick to dab rosy blush on the snowman’s cheeks.
Sean chuckled.
“That little rosy face is so cute–just like yours.”
Charlotte laughed.
“Of course! This is my little snow baby.”
Once they finished, Charlotte brushed the snow off her gloves and looked at the snowman with a satisfied smile.
“Let’s give it a name.”
“Good idea.” Sean’s lips curved into a warm smile.
“Let’s call it Candy–like the sweet. It even kind of sounds like ‘Lottie,‘ just like your name.”
Charlotte’s eyes lit up.
“I love it! Candy it is.“–
“Come on, let’s take a family photo,” Sean suggested, his voice warm.
“Great idea.” Charlotte picked up the camera.
“I’ll ask someone to take it for us.”
She walked over to the young couple still building their own snowman and approached the lady with a friendly smile.
“Hi, would you mind helping us take a picture?”
“Sure!” The lady accepted the camera, then hesitated.
“But I’m not very familiar with these settings…”
Charlotte leaned in to show her.
“No worries, I’ve already set the parameters. Just press this button.”
“Oh, got it!”
“Thank you so much.”
“No problem.” The lady leaned in a bit, whispering with a grin.
“By the way, you and your boyfriend are so good–looking! Are you guys influencers?”
Charlotte laughed, shaking her head.
“No, but thank you. You’re really pretty too.”
After taking their photos, Charlotte and Sean decided to visit a popular local spot- -a charming, traditional inn known for its stunning view.
The inn’s third floor had a beautifully carved wooden window, and opening it revealed a breathtaking view of the distant snow–capped mountains. It was the perfect spot for photos, a must–visit location for anyone exploring the town.
The place had gone viral online a while back, and Charlotte had always wanted to come. She had even planned a trip back then, complete with a detailed itinerary that included this very inn.
But at the time, Zac had refused to go with her.
Honestly, when it came to ruining the mood, Zac never failed to deliver.
There’s nothing special about standing by a window to look at some mountains. When I take you to Swenzland, you’ll see real mountains worth photographing ”
His dismissive attitude had crushed her excitement. After that, she had gotten busy with work, and the idea of visiting the town eventually slipped away
But now, two years later, she was finally here with Sean
A cold breeze swept by, and Charlotte shivered slightly, letting out a small sneeze.
“Are you cold?” Sean immediately reached over, lifting the hood of her puffer jacket and gently pulling it over her head.
“Keep your hood on. It’ll block the wind.”
